Spring Cloud Config支持的配置仓库类型有:Git、svn、数据库、本地文件系统等。 因为有些场景在部署项目时,服务器不能连接外网,所以不能使用git仓库,可以选择使用本地配置文件仓库或者数据库仓库,这里介绍如何使用本地配置文件实现配置中心。 环境准备: spring boot 版本:2.1.7.RELEASE spring cloud版本:Greenwich.SR1...
spring.cloud.config.server.git.uri=https://github.com/zhangjun0001/springCloudFun/ spring.cloud.config.server.git.searchPaths=properties spring.cloud.config.label=master #我的远程仓库没有密码,所以没配置 spring.cloud.config.server.git.username= spring.cloud.config.server.git.password= 1. 2. 3. ...
源码地址 :https://github.com/sunbufu/sunbufu-cloud 总觉的使用svn或者git不如直接修改配置文件方便,特此记录下来。 spring cloud config本地读取配置文件 1、创建maven项目,引入spring boot 起步依赖 x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 https://maven.apache.org/xsd/maven-4.0.0.xsd"...
3.创建文件夹shared、文件configclient-dev.yml server:port:8070foo:fooversion1 4.编写启动类 packagecom.southwind;importorg.springframework.boot.SpringApplication;importorg.springframework.boot.autoconfigure.SpringBootApplication;importorg.springframework.cloud.config.server.EnableConfigServer;@SpringBootApplication...
源码地址 :https://github.com/sunbufu/sunbufu-cloud 总觉的使用svn或者git不如直接修改配置文件方便,特此记录下来。 spring cloud config本地读取配置文件 1、创建maven项目,引入spring boot 起步依赖 x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 https://maven.apache.org/xsd/maven-4.0.0.xsd...
Springcloud项目使用Springcloud-config作为分布式配置,配置参数都放在config里,不同的环境有不同的问题: 项目本地: boostrap.yml 远程配置: application.yml application-local.yml application-dev.yml application-test.yml application-prod.yml 其中application-local.yml是本地开发环境,由于开发时,经常修改配置,就会频...
Springcloud项目使用Springcloud-config作为分布式配置,配置参数都放在config里,不同的环境有不同的问题: 项目本地: boostrap.yml 远程配置: application.yml application-local.yml application-dev.yml application-test.yml application-prod.yml 其中application-local.yml是本地开发环境,由于开发时,经常修改配置,就会频...
spring cloud Dalston.SR1 1.前言 spring cloud config 配置中心是什么? 为了统一管理配置信息,比如数据库的账户密码等信息 ,将一个服务器注册为配置中心,其他服务可以从配置中心获取配置文件信息 。 2.新建 配置中心端 (1)新建一个端口为100的 maven子工程, 作为 配置中心 ...
server.port=10000# 可以写在配置中心的配置文件中 eureka.client.service-url.defaultZone=http://localhost:9000/eureka# config-server的url, 可以写多个。# spring.cloud.config.uri=http://localhost:9500/# 可以用服务发现的方式代替写多个uri spring.cloud.config.discovery.enabled=true ...